A very nice place with a magnificent view of Istanbul. Everything is fresh, if Dorado is delicious! The gift was a large plate with watermelon. Prices are lower than eating fish on the Galata Bridge. A separate attraction is the seagulls, who strive to steal something from the plate. Therefore, ask to cover the middle of the table with glass, otherwise the birds will get your lunch)

The most bizarre behavior of the waiters. It's like they don't see you. We ordered grilled fish - the cost is 350 lire for sea bass, the same for tsipura Kufte is delicious, not very expensive. Keep in mind that the bill will include 10% for service and 20 liras per person for water and bread. It's really better to hide from seagulls on the glass. They try to steal food from the table. In the final, they really treat you to tea and sweets, it's nice.
